American economist (1927–2015) – Nathan Rosenberg was born in Passaic (City in Passaic County, New Jersey, United States) on November 22nd, 1927 and died in Palo Alto (City in Santa Clara County, California, United States) on August 24th, 2015 at the age of 87.
